Witaj Gościu! ( Zaloguj | Rejestruj )

Forum PHP.pl

 
Reply to this topicStart new topic
> Uprawnienia do katalogu poza www
sumar
post
Post #1





Grupa: Zarejestrowani
Postów: 33
Pomógł: 0
Dołączył: 31.01.2004

Ostrzeżenie: (20%)
X----


Witam

Mama problem z dostaniem się do plików w katalogu znajdującym się poza katalogiem www tzn

/data/pliki <- Tu chce się dostać

Natomiast struktura www jest taka

/var/www/html/www/moja_strona <- a z tąd wykonuje skrypt ktory chce pobrać plik z katalogu /data/pliki


Apache ma ustawione
user apache
group apache

System Centos 4.2

Taki mam blad
  1. <?php
  2. Warning: copy(/data/pliki/1138362604-bmf_v2.jpg): failed to open stream: Permission denied in
  3. ?>


katalog data i pliki maja ustawienia

chmod 777
user:apache
group:apache


Może ktoś wie jak powinny być ustawione upranienia, gryupy i użytkownicy aby to działało.
Go to the top of the page
+Quote Post
crash
post
Post #2





Grupa: Przyjaciele php.pl
Postów: 2 196
Pomógł: 2
Dołączył: 17.01.2004
Skąd: Sosnowiec

Ostrzeżenie: (0%)
-----


Sprawdziłem. Działa. Czy na pewno wykonałeś:
Kod
chmod 777 -R /data
?


--------------------
Go to the top of the page
+Quote Post
sumar
post
Post #3





Grupa: Zarejestrowani
Postów: 33
Pomógł: 0
Dołączył: 31.01.2004

Ostrzeżenie: (20%)
X----


Niestety nadal nic

Czy ktos ma jakis pomysł co tu jest nie tak. Może jakieś ustawienia Apache albo php

Ten post edytował sumar 31.01.2006, 12:37:22
Go to the top of the page
+Quote Post
simemo
post
Post #4





Grupa: Zarejestrowani
Postów: 18
Pomógł: 0
Dołączył: 25.10.2004

Ostrzeżenie: (0%)
-----


Witam

Wg. mnie nie będziesz mógł się dostać w drzewie katalogów wyżej niż pozwala na to DirectoryRoot. Jeżeli to Twój serwer, lub masz dostęp do shella na tym koncie to zrób sobie link z katalogu strony do tego katalogu poza drzewem, ale warunkiem zadziałania jest aktywna opcja FollowSymLinks w dyrektywie <Directory "twoja strona" > apacha.

Czasami admini "olewają sprawę" i nie stosują AllowOverride None w tej dyrektywie i wtedy można sobie FollowSymLinks włączyć przez .htaccess.

Pozdrawiam,
Go to the top of the page
+Quote Post

Reply to this topicStart new topic
1 Użytkowników czyta ten temat (1 Gości i 0 Anonimowych użytkowników)
0 Zarejestrowanych:

 



RSS Aktualny czas: 20.08.2025 - 19:10